At its heart, Söhne is the brainchild of New Zealand's Kris Sowersby, director of the renowned , and was released in 2019.
Its "hot" status in online sharing communities (such as VK’s font-sharing groups) stems from its premium price point. Professional typography from elite foundries represents a significant financial investment, leading creators to hunt for demo files, trial versions, or community shares. Furthermore, because Söhne is heavily utilized by influential contemporary artists, creators naturally want to replicate that specific contemporary visual aesthetic in their own localized projects.
